CARE COORDINATOR

Full-Time | Office-Based | Windsor | £27,000–£28,000 per annum

We are seeking a dedicated and compassionate Care Coordinator, based in Windsor. In this vital role, you will support care management and the wider care team, enabling them to deliver exceptional care and improve the lives of our clients—making them safer, happier, and more independent.

Key Responsibilities:

1. First Point of Contact

Handle queries and enquiries from staff, clients, and other healthcare professionals via phone, email, and care management systems.

2. Staff Rota Management

Ensure continuity and consistency in care delivery

Match staff to clients effectively

Manage contracted hours and visit schedules

Monitor travel time and visit cost-effectiveness

Review clock-in data and approve timesheets accurately

Manage staff availability, including holidays and sickness

3. Staff Management

Monitor and maintain staff compliance (including spot checks and supervisions)

Organise regular team meetingsIdentify and address training gaps in collaboration with training provider

Act as a mentor and first point of support for the care team

4. Recruitment & Onboarding

Oversee the full recruitment cycle: identifying needs, advertising, interviewing, inducting, and onboarding new staff

5. Staff Training

Coordinate induction training including the Care Certificate and practical sessions

Plan and monitor annual refresher training

6. Care Visit Support

Attend care visits when necessary or in emergencies

7. Operational Support

Assist with ordering medication and liaising with healthcare professionals

8. On-Call Duties

Share participation in the on-call rota with the Registered Care Manager
